Causes of Damage to Patio Door Tracks
Patio Door Repair Cost door tracks can end up being harmed due to a variety of reasons, consisting of:
Wear and tear: Over time, the rollers and tracks can end up being used out, causing the door to become hard to open and close.Misalignment: If the door is not appropriately lined up with the track, it can trigger the rollers to break faster, causing damage.Particles: Dirt, dust, and other debris can collect on the tracks, causing the rollers to jam and resulting in damage.Water damage: Exposure to water can cause the tracks to rust or rust, leading to damage.Poor installation: If the patio door is not installed correctly, it can put unneeded tension on the tracks, leading to damage.

Typical Issues with Patio Door Tracks
Here are some typical concerns with patio door tracks and how to repair them:
Stuck Rollers: If the rollers are stuck, try lubricating the track and rollers. If that doesn't work, replace the rollers.Misaligned Rollers: If the rollers are misaligned, change them to ensure they are correctly seated on the track.Harmed Track: If the track is harmed or rusted, repair or replace it as required.
